Output 954ec28fe137bce05ca9142b3818d43cbad911fdf61474aa7c10f78d82659068:10

value
133968105
script pubkey
OP_0 OP_PUSHBYTES_20 842d0d71d7ab7020963efbe3dea8b79fae376736
address
bc1qssks6uwh4dczp937l03aa29hn7hrweekcyzyxy
transaction
954ec28fe137bce05ca9142b3818d43cbad911fdf61474aa7c10f78d82659068
confirmations
57758
spent
true